    Uh I got a job as a teller at TD back when I was 17 in the middle of high school! The only prior work experience I had was dishwashing too. Try harder.

    This means put on a pair of nice shoes, dress up a bit (not like you're going to some sleazy bar, but professionally) and walk in there and axe for the manager of customer service. Then talk your way in. If they won't hire you, ask why and work that shit out.

    I used to work at ATB and Scotiabank and the way I got those jobs was through applying online through Workopolis. I didn't work at the branch though, I worked in the call centre at Scotia and one of the offices for ATB. The only experience that I had before working at the bank was working at Superstore. Also, some of the people that I worked with at Scotia were also Devry students. They told me that they got an interview for the job through talking with the representatives at the career fair. From what I've heard, TD and Scotia are the best banks to work at. Personally, I thought Scotia was a better place to work at than ATB.
